Siduri Poli is an accomplished entrepreneur, author, and advocate for womxn and people of color in the business world. Her work centers around enabling the success of underrepresented communities in entrepreneurship, with a particular focus on empowering female and minority-owned businesses. She is the co-founder and Head of Business & Brand at Changers Hub, an organization dedicated to supporting emerging entrepreneurs and their ideas. Her expertise has been recognized by awards such as Future Most Powerful, Super Talent of the Year, and Digital Inspirer of the Year.
Siduri's educational background includes studies in Journalism at Poppius, Interactive Communication - Digital Creative at Berghs school of communication, and Criminology at Stockholm University. She has honed her skills and experience through a variety of roles, including being a Keynote Speaker, TEDx speaker (x2), an Angel Investor, and a Jury Panel Member for the EY Entrepreneur of the Year.
As an accomplished author, Siduri has written 'How to make it in a white world' (Hur du lyckas i en vit värld), a book that explores the unique challenges faced by people of color in predominantly white business environments. In addition to her writing, Siduri has been a featured speaker on various stages, sharing her insights with audiences worldwide.
